About Neubond
Our wearable neuromuscular devices help stroke patients rehabilitate from mobility impairments through patient-centred, more accessible, and continuous care based on deep neuroscience-driven technology. This core technology has been developed in the Neurorehabilitation Engineering Lab at Imperial College London, with support from stroke patients and clinicians in London and internationally.
Role Overview
We are looking for a hands-on Production Engineer to lead the transition of our wearable medical device from engineering prototype to scale-ready, regulatory-compliant manufacturing. You will play a key role in the establishment of manufacturing processes, including supplier selection, production line setup, and test and inspection workflows—ensuring a smooth transition from prototype to scalable volume production. You will also drive design for manufacture and assembly (DfM/DfA), implement robust quality control systems, and ensure compliance with medical device standards, delivering consistent, high-quality products ready for real-world deployment.
